akamai3.0逆向分析二
deltatimestamp是当前时间戳距离开始时间也就是start_ts的一个差值,这个要记住有其他地方会用到。devicedata是din的所有的value的一个拼接,需要注意的是这个din是一个有序的。ajr的明文是一个device的一个对象大概是这样子。一、目前发现ver是根据文件发生变化的。之后获得一个两位的数组。start_ts是最开始的一个时间戳。之后对device_map一个处理。
·
28位的对象需要研究
一、目前发现ver是根据文件发生变化的
二、ajr是变化的
三、din是变化的
四、mst是发生变化的
ajr的明文是一个device的一个对象大概是这样子
device_map = {
"startTimestamp": start_ts,
"deviceData": deviceData,
"mouseMoveData": "",
"totVel": 0,
"deltaTimestamp": Hs
}
start_ts是最开始的一个时间戳
devicedata是din的所有的value的一个拼接,需要注意的是这个din是一个有序的
结果是这个样子
20030107,5,0.983902625491,0,12147,1536,1536,Gecko,0,1536,150,1536,8104,cpen:0,i1:0,dm:0,cwen:0,non:1,opc:0,fc:0,sc:0,wrc:1,isc:0,vib:1,bat:1,x11:0,x12:1,864,870623116692.5,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/133.0.0.0 Safari/537.36,816,0,428429,en,0,0
deltatimestamp是当前时间戳距离开始时间也就是start_ts的一个差值,这个要记住有其他地方会用到。
之后对device_map一个处理
之后获得一个两位的数组。这个就是ajr
更多推荐
所有评论(0)